Yes. It is 3½“ from the Y pipe to the tips. And it's 2½“ off the headers to the Y pipe. I had mine cut at the Y pipe and after the catalytic converters and had 3" true duals all the way back. Or it may be 3½" all the way back now. To long ago to remember. My only complaint is when I am towing the sound from the exhaust comes straight back at the truck. I had mine go straight out the back. I may have it redone this spring and have it go out the sides just in front of the tires or behind them. I am running 40 series Flowmaster. And love the sound. Everyone knows it's a big HEMI and not a 5.7 when I pull out.
